CPSC, Neiman Marcus Announce Recall of Plantation Furniture, Antique Mirror
CPSC Recall Notice
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-1944.
The recall involves: twin plantation bed headboards, queen plantation bed headboards, plantation nightstands and antique tin mirrors.
Corrective Action (per CPSC)
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-1944.
Consumers should call Neiman Marcus to arrange for free pick-up and a full refund.

Consumer Contact (per CPSC)
Source: U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C) — official agency notice for recall CPSC-1944.
Consumers may call Neiman Marcus at 800-888-4757 between 9:30 a.m. and 6 p.m. CT Monday through Thursday.
